Residence | L. T. Meade | LTM
lived with her husband at West Dulwich, just south of London, for most of their married life. Helen C. Black
visited her there in a house that reflected their artistic tastes. Black, Helen C. Pen, Pencil, Baton and Mask: Biographical Sketches. Spottiswoode. 222 |

Family and Intimate relationships | Helen Mathers | Helen Black
, having interviewed HM
at her home in Grosvenor Street, London, described her as essentially a domestic woman who gave the impression that her career was little more than a hobby. Black, Helen C. Notable Women Authors of the Day. Maclaren. 72, 79 |
